-
vue loader是做什么的
Vue Loader是一种Webpack加载器,用于处理.vue文件,提供单文件组件(Single File Component, SFC)的支持。它的主要功能包括:1、将.vue文件拆分为模板、脚本和样式部分;2、将模板编译为JavaScript的渲染函数;3、处理和转换其中包含的CSS预处理器和…
-
vue计算属性什么时候执行
Vue计算属性会在以下几种情况执行:1、初始化时执行一次;2、依赖的响应式数据变化时执行;3、模板中使用时会缓存结果,只有依赖变化时才重新计算。 Vue中的计算属性是一种非常强大的功能,它允许我们定义一个依赖其他响应式数据的属性,并且只有当其依赖的数据发生变化时才会重新计算。 一、初始化时执行一次 …
-
vue为什么data返回函数
1、数据隔离和2、避免数据污染是Vue.js中data返回函数的主要原因。 一、数据隔离 在Vue.js中,每个组件实例都应当拥有独立的数据状态。如果data是一个对象,而不是一个函数,那么所有组件实例将共享这个对象。这将导致一个组件的状态变更会影响所有其他组件实例,从而产生不可预测的行为。通过让d…
-
vue移动端都用什么ui框架
在移动端开发中,Vue.js常用的UI框架主要有1、Vant、2、Mint UI、3、Cube UI、4、Framework7、5、iView Weapp。这些框架各有特点,可以根据项目需求选择合适的框架进行开发。 一、VANT Vant 是由有赞前端团队开源的轻量、可靠的移动端 Vue 组件库。其…
-
vue为什么不在mouned里请求
Vue 通常不在 mounted 钩子中发起请求的原因有以下几个:1、性能问题;2、数据管理问题;3、组件生命周期问题。尽管可以在 mounted 钩子中发起请求,但这种做法在某些情况下会导致性能瓶颈和数据管理问题。更好的做法是将数据获取逻辑放在 Vuex 或者使用更灵活的钩子,例如 created…
-
vue代码是什么样子的
Vue.js是一种流行的JavaScript框架,用于构建用户界面和单页应用程序。1、Vue.js代码通常由组件组成,2、使用模板语法,3、具备响应式数据绑定。下面将详细介绍Vue.js代码的基本结构和特性。 一、Vue.js 组件结构 Vue.js的核心概念是组件。组件是Vue应用程序的基本构建块…
-
vue什么情况用到同步请求
在Vue项目中,同步请求的使用场景非常有限,但有以下几种情况可能会用到同步请求:1、需要确保数据加载顺序,2、处理浏览器兼容性问题,3、简单的调试和测试。以下将对这几种情况进行详细的描述,并给出相关的背景信息和例子。 一、需要确保数据加载顺序 在某些情况下,你可能需要确保多个请求按照特定的顺序执行,…
-
学vue之前先要学什么
在学习Vue之前,首先需要掌握一些基础知识。1、HTML,2、CSS,3、JavaScript,4、ES6。这些技术构成了前端开发的核心基础,使你能够更好地理解和使用Vue框架。接下来,我们将详细描述每一个部分,并解释其重要性。 一、HTML HTML(超文本标记语言)是构建网页内容的基础。掌握HT…
-
vue保存的视频是什么格式
Vue保存的视频格式主要取决于开发者选择的编码格式和视频处理库。常见的视频格式有1、MP4,2、WebM,3、OGG。这些格式在不同的场景中具有不同的优缺点,下面将详细介绍这些格式的特点及其适用场景。 一、MP4格式 特点 广泛支持:MP4是目前最常见的视频格式,几乎所有的浏览器、操作系统和设备都支…
-
vue视频为什么保存那么慢
1、文件大小,2、编码和解码过程,3、硬件性能和4、软件优化是导致Vue视频保存速度慢的主要原因。 一、文件大小 文件大小直接影响视频保存的速度。视频文件通常比图片和文本文件大得多,尤其是高分辨率和长时间的视频。 分辨率:高分辨率视频(如4K或1080p)比低分辨率视频(如720p或480p)占用更…